Cracked fo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ation that has experienced damage or deterioration. This process typically includes detecting the extent of foundation issues, such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ques may involve underpinning, piering, or installing reinforcement systems to stabilize the foundation and prevent further movement. The goal is to ensure the stability of the structure and to mitigate the risk of additional damage to the property.
Foundation problems can lead to a variety of issues within a property, including u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and compromised structural safety. Addressing these concerns early through professional repair services can help prevent more extensive and costly damages over time. Repair specialists evaluate the specific causes of foundation issues, such as soil movement, moisture problems, or poor initial construction, and tailor solutions to address these root causes effectively.

Foundation Repair Cost - Typical expenses for cracked foundation repair services generally range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age. For example, minor cracks may cost around $2,000, while extensive repairs could reach $7,000 or more.
Repair Method Expenses - The chosen repair method impacts costs significantly; underpinning might cost between $3,000 and $10,000, whereas wall stabilization could be in the $2,500 to $8,000 range. Local pros can assess the best approach based on the specific foundation issues.
Location and Size Factors - Foundation repair costs can vary based on the size of the property and local labor rates, with larger homes typically incurring higher costs. In Itasca, IL, typical project costs align with regional averages, but specific prices depend on individual conditions.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include soil stabilization, drainage improvements, or waterproofing, which can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the overall price.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ific foundation need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How do contractors typ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or underpinning techniques, depending on the severity of the cracks.
Is foundation cracking always a serious issue? Not all cracks indicate structural problems; some may be superficial. A professional assessment can determine if repairs are needed.
How long do foundation repairs usually take? The duration varies based on the repair method and extent of damage,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
